Meet Casey Means, the surgeon turned health influencer behind RFK Jr.'s MAHA movement
Briefly

"I believe that every single person absolutely can understand the basics of metabolism and of their biomarkers and learn how to be the CEO of their own health," Dr. Casey Means stated. She emphasized the individual's ability to take charge of their health and the importance of understanding personal metabolic health, reflecting her departure from the conventional healthcare model that she found to be overly complex and patronizing.
"One of the reasons why I left the conventional healthcare system is because I actually felt it was so infantilizing to patients and made it more complicated than it needed to be," Means explained, expressing her dissatisfaction with the traditional healthcare approach and her mission to empower individuals in managing their health effectively.
Dr. Means has become a significant advocate for personal health autonomy, believing that modern diseases stem largely from metabolic issues. Her startup, Levels, utilizes technology to give users valuable insights into their health metrics.
Together with her brother Calley, Means is co-author of 'Good Energy' and advisors to Robert F. Kennedy Jr. in his campaign for a healthier America, advocating for a proactive approach instead of the conventional model of 'sick care.'
